This is the sump and fuge that I have set up.
The fuge will draw water out via a maxi600 or 900 and then drain it back into the sump past the intake for the fuge and past the intake for the skimmer. The heater is between a baffle and the return to the tank is going to be a mag950 which will be here tomorrow. The return will be routed through ¾†pipe and have two return nozzles at opposite ends of the tank pointing away from the overflow which is pictured here.
I have constructed a grate for corals that might demand a bit more light that sits about halfway up in the tank on one of the edges.
The tank will get a 250W MH with a lumenarc reflector. I am not sure if I wanna go magnetic or electronic ballast suggestion and tips please.

You can see that the Zoo’s are growing out on a CD case and the gorgonian as mentioned is growing on a plastic QT lid. The Zoo’s show a straight line down their left side in the picture. This is the last cut I made on Sunday when I fragged them last. It is simple to frag these out on plastic because you cut the mat of the Zoo’s and then slide the razor blade under them along the plastic and there is your frag. No mess with chipping rock and such. I then superglue the mat of the Zoo’s onto rubble rock.
I am hoping to do the same with the gorgonian. It has just covered it rock and has begun to grow onto the QT lid. Once the Zoo’s grew down onto the CD case their growth has been great.
